The Quincy checklist
Work through this list before you finalize anything for emergency response & base camps in Quincy:
- Engineered frame tents for base camps, shelters and staging areas
- Solid and window sidewalls, end walls and entry doors
- Flooring and subflooring over mud, gravel and uneven ground
- Interior and perimeter lighting for 24-hour operations
- Patio heaters for cold-weather ops, cooling fans for heat events
- Tables, chairs and serving equipment for feeding and briefing lines
- Ballast anchoring for pavement, lots and non-stakeable ground
- Extended-term pricing with on-call service through demobilization

Rapid-deployment shelter
Frame and marquee structures from 20x20 up to large multi-bay footprints, with solid sidewalls, cathedral-window sidewalls and end walls. Configurations for dining halls, briefing and planning areas, medical and triage space, supply distribution, and sleeping or rehab areas. Ballast anchoring lets us set on pavement and parking lots where staking is not an option.
Climate control for both extremes
Eastern Washington swings from 105-degree Columbia Basin afternoons to sub-freezing mountain nights. We spec patio heaters and high-output cooling fans against the actual forecast and the actual site, so crews and displaced residents get usable space around the clock, not just a roof.
